Napa crunch salad
My dad made up this recipe and swore he would win a contest with it. The Napa Crunch Salad is simple, but I guarantee you will be surprised how the flavors come together. Serve with Caesar Cardini salad dressing or ranch.
It requires five ingredients:
napa cabbage (chopped fine)
red onion (chopped very fine)
cilantro (chopped)
Red Hot Blues (crumbled)
several tomatoes or red bell peppers (coarsely chopped)
Leftovers are excellent in sandwiches.
This is my favorite appetizer. Take a piece of Brie, pour high-quality Dijon mustard over the cheese, and liberally sprinkle brown sugar on top. Then microwave for 1-2 minutes. Serve with your favorite crackers or apples.

Hearty Green Smoothie
2 tablespoons flaxseed
2 tablespoons goji berries
4 dates
1 banana
1/4th of an avocado
2 cups leafy greens
1 cup frozen fruit (I recommend blueberries or strawberries)
3/4th cup soy or almond milk
3/4th cup water
Blend together. My stepdad freezes his greens so they last longer. Regular greens work too.
